Graduate Nursing Degrees at UNMC

The following degree levels are available for nursing at UNMC,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Bachelor’s 327
Master’s 32
Doctoral 5
Professional Certificate 10

UNMC Nursing Master’s Degrees

In the most recent year for which we have data, University of Nebraska Medical Center conferred 32 master’s degrees in nursing.

Master’s Rankings

UNMC is among the very best schools in the country for nursing at the master’s level. Its best result was #1 out of 4 schools by College Factual.

Ranking Rank
Best Nursing Master’s Degree Schools in Nebraska 1
Best Nursing Master’s Degree Schools in the Plains States Region 3
Best Nursing Master’s Degree Schools 82

Master’s Student Diversity

Among recent graduates, 12% of nursing master’s degrees went to men and 88% went to women.

UNMC gender breakdown of Nursing Master's degree grads The largest share of nursing master’s degree graduates at UNMC were White. Roughly 91%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from University of Nebraska Medical Center with a master’s in nursing.

Ethnic diversity of Nursing majors at University of Nebraska Medical Center
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 2
Black or African American 1
Hispanic or Latino 0
White 29
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 0

Registered Nursing/Registered Nurse (Master’s)

UNMC granted 32 master’s degrees in registered nursing/registered nurse in the latest year of data — 88% to women and 12% to men. The largest share of these graduates were White (91%).
